What Is Content Moderation?

Content moderation is the screening and monitoring of user-generated content which were inappropriately posted on various online platforms. The process involves the application of using pre-set guidelines that are used for monitoring and screening content.  If it is found to be inappropriate, illegal, or harassing, it is immediately flagged and removed by the content moderators as they follow all the rules and re-follow your website. 

Some of the main reasons why content is removed from sites are due to extremism, violence, hate speech, nudity, offensiveness, copyright, and many more. How does Content Moderation work?

Firstly, a company needs to provide clear guidelines or a set of rules that constitute all the list of inappropriate content to a content moderation company. With this, content moderators will have a clear idea of what to mark for removal. You will need to provide clear thresholds for moderation so that content moderators stick to them while reviewing your content. 

They will read the content, flag them as inappropriate, and will remove them from the platform. Your threshold will determine your user’s expectations, their demographics, and your business type. Various companies choose to review their content once it’s live on their platform so that it can be immediately placed in the moderation queue.

4. Implement a hybrid approach by including both humans and technologies

Popular content moderation trends include the adoption of a hybrid approach which includes the decision-making and judgment by both machine automation and humans.

If the flow of content by users on your site is huge, then human moderators won’t be able to perform the tasks quickly, and here comes the need for an automation process to avoid any negative impact on your content while humans can work on more innovative tasks.
